5 Ways To Ease Your Anxiety

Anxiety affects all of us every day in some way. Many suffer from severe cases of it as well. Here are five ways to ease yourself when you're feeling anxious.

1. Exercise

I'm sure you have heard the saying, "healthy body, happy mind" and it's true. Exercising releases endorphins which in turn make you happier. It only takes 15 minutes to see the results. All you need is to get your heart rate up for 15 minutes a day and it will drastically change your life for the better.

2. Meditation

Honestly, I was skeptical about this one at first but after one week, I'm hooked. There are so many resources available to learn the art of meditation. I use the Headspace app and I can honestly say it changed my life. You don't have to spend many times to reap the benefits. It takes as little as 3 minutes to change your day. Everyone can make that sacrifice.

3. Essential Oils

Essential oils have so many purposes and so many scents. Lavender essential oil calms the mind and body. At night, put a few drops into a diffuser and watch your nights become less restless. During the day, put a few drops into an essential oil bracelet or necklace and it will stay with you all day long.

4. Give up caffeine 

I know this one sounds terrible and I'll be honest with you, it's hard at first, but you get used to it. Caffeine enhances your panic and anxiety. Giving it up will help you, I promise.

5. Reading and writing

Reading and writing gives us an escape from reality. It takes us to a place far away from our problems. Reading just a few pages of a good book can completely turn your day around. In regards to writing, if you enjoy journaling, do that. If you're not the writer type, I challenge you to write down 3 things you're grateful for at the beginning and end of every day. Or write a thank you note or text to someone who has made an impact on you. Living with a grateful heart and expressing our emotions helps our mind.
